The reason your photos are blurry is because of Photobuckets rubbish compression which brings me onto what I'm going to say. Your photos are good, just believe in them! and switch to Flickr. Flickr's compression is far better, that's what most of us around here use.

Aside from the compression thing, if you move to Flickr use the "Medium 640" photo size option as it's the optimal size for GTP, faster to load, and a lot easier on other peoples bandwidth.

One more thing, don't use the miniture filter.. infact don't use the filters at all because the really ruin photos unless you can be creative it. Personally I stay away from them all, apart from the B&W ones.
 
Ah, that'll be why then! Once I'm on my computer with the photos saved on I'll switch to Flickr. I knew it was something to do with Photobucket... and I didn't fancy resizing all my photos and have the same photo numerous times in my album.

I've somehow developed a miniture addiction... it's really annoying me, because I've ruined a lot of my photos by choosing that filter, but I can't help it. I'm just drawn to selecting the miniture filter. I really need to snap out of that habit.
 
Yeah, bad habits are hard to get rid of, but you get there in the end. The miniture filter should on be used for tilt-shift photography. It's an interesting aspect of photography, you might want to read up on if you want to know how to use that filter properly. But as general stuff goes, stick to the good ol' original photo.
